As far as I can tell, ultrasonic atomizers run around 30 to 40 kHz and this should be similar (there might be important differences I'm not thinking of though). And a dog's range of hearing is generally considered to be up to around 45 kHz.

So, to answer your question, I have no idea.

Jinx said:

Is it going to make dogs and the like go crazy?

Can we Predict Everything?

crotchflame says...

Such fun stuff.

I think it's worth making the distinction here between predictable and deterministic. Determinism, of the outcome determined by initial conditions sort, isn't a testable position and therefore can't be ruled out entirely by experiment because you can't roll the universe back to the same state repeatedly and see what happens. Experiments testing Bell's inequality, for instance, can't rule out concepts like superdeterminism.
